2007 Nissan Vanette Truck 2.0 DX diesel turbo Specs


OVERVIEW

With a fuel consumption of 33.6 mpg US - 40.3 mpg UK - 7.0 L/100km, a curb weight of 5191 lbs (2355 kg), the Nissan Vanette Truck 2.0 DX diesel turbo has a 4 cylinder SOHC engine, a Light oil engine RF. This engine RF produces a maximum power of 87.1 PS (86 bhp - 64.1 kW) at 3500 rpm and a maximum torque of 178.4 Nm (131.6 lb.ft - 18.2 kg.m) at 2000 rpm. The engine power is transmitted to the road by the rear wheel drive (FR) with a 4AT gearbox. For stopping power, the Nissan Vanette Truck 2.0 DX diesel turbo braking system includes drum at the rear and V disk at the front. Stock tire sizes are 175 on 14 inch rims -6PRLT at the rear and 175 on 14 inch rims -6PRLT at the front. Chassis details - Nissan Vanette Truck 2.0 DX diesel turbo has semicircle leaf spring type rear suspension and wishbone type front suspension for road holding and ride confort.
